so the NRCS system uses a 125 watt Quantar repeater that will accept analog or P25 and is usually tied to a POTS line. Enven though it is a "FAA" repeater, it is open by default so other agencies regularly use. It definitely will not be what you are use to on the air bands. Think more along the lines grease monkies, techs work ILS problems, someone polishing a lightbulb. Or you have been listening to CBP/TSA. Like I stated before, they are wide open.
